J’ai fixé et ça fonctionne, voici ce que j’ai modifié :
Dans mon compose.yml
de traefik j’ai rien modifié ni dans mon fichier config/traefik.yml
J’ai fait des modifications dans Traefik dans conf/dynamic-conf.yml
j’ai rajouté :
http:
routers:
gladys:
rules: "Host(`mongladys.dns.net`)"
service: gladys
entryPoints:
- "webSecure"
tls:
certResolver: letsencrypt
services:
gladys:
loadbalancer:
servers:
- url: https://192.168.86.23:8078/
Ce qui donne conf/dynamic-conf.yml
:
http:
routers:
gladys:
rules: "Host(`mongladys.dns.net`)"
service: gladys
entryPoints:
- "webSecure"
tls:
certResolver: letsencrypt
services:
gladys:
loadbalancer:
servers:
- url: https://192.168.86.23:8078/
tls:
options:
default:
minVersion: VersionTLS12
sniStrict: true
mintls13:
minVersion: VersionTLS13
Et dans mon compose.yml de mon Gladys, j’ai supprimé tous les labels traefik
Ce qui donne:
services:
gladys:
image: gladysassistant/gladys:v4
container_name: gladys
restart: always
privileged: true
network_mode: host
cgroup: host
logging:
driver: "json-file"
options:
max-size: 10m
environment:
NODE_ENV: production
SQLITE_FILE_PATH: /var/lib/gladysassistant/gladys-production.db
SERVER_PORT: 8078
TZ: Europe/Paris
volumes:
- /var/run/docker.sock:/var/run/docker.sock
- ./data/gladysassistant:/var/lib/gladysassistant
- /dev:/dev
- /run/udev:/run/udev:ro
watchtower:
image: containrrr/watchtower
restart: always
container_name: watchtower
command: --cleanup --include-restarting
volumes:
- /var/run/docker.sock:/var/run/docker.sock
Et là… ça fonctionne. je vais pouvoir tester un peu Gladys sur mon PI merci pour votre aide